перенос файлов в названии кириллица + пробелы = как перенести?

Тема в разделе "Администрирование серверов", создана пользователем Pal, 8 сен 2011.

Модераторы: mefish, stooper
  1. Pal

    Pal

    Регистр.:
    21 май 2008
    Сообщения:
    360
    Симпатии:
    12
    собственно проблема с переносом файлов в названии которых кириллица и пробелы, при перекачивании пробелы изменяются.
    силами cPanel не получается заархивировать файлы картинок их порядка 2Гб - тупо зависает. какие варианты решения подскажите?
    заранее благодарю
     
  2. jami

    jami Постоялец

    Регистр.:
    10 авг 2011
    Сообщения:
    114
    Симпатии:
    39
    Написать скрипт, который бы проходил рекурсивно по файлам, и делал транслитерацию имен + замену пробелов на _ , потом после переноса обратное преобразование. На перле это несколько строчек.
     
  3. Pal

    Pal

    Регистр.:
    21 май 2008
    Сообщения:
    360
    Симпатии:
    12
    тогда уж делать чтобы и в базе менялось - если уж по правильному, кто возьмется?
     
  4. hangren

    hangren Постоялец

    Регистр.:
    16 окт 2009
    Сообщения:
    81
    Симпатии:
    76
    Вижу, что никто не откликнулся. Создайте темку на фрилансе.
    А вообще, почему бы Вам не попросить хостера это сделать? Если уж нет SSH...
     
  5. polyetilen

    polyetilen Заблокирован

    Регистр.:
    10 авг 2006
    Сообщения:
    814
    Симпатии:
    474
    cpanel вроде сам делает каждую неделю архив всего сайта который можно скачать по ссылке
    Код:
    http://login:password@example.com:2082/getsysbackup/weekly.tar.gz?restoretype=weekly
    
    но если обрывается соединение и скачивается не весь архив тогда можно добавить команду curl в крон чтоб записала архив куда нибудь в каталог на сайте
    Код:
    curl -o /home/login/public_html/backup/weekly.tar.gz http://login:password@example.com:2082/getsysbackup/weekly.tar.gz?restoretype=weekly
    
    и просматривать по ftp когда файл появится значит запись началась и можно удалить из крона команду, дальше дождатся когда размер файла не будет изменятся и скачивать архив по ftp.
     
  6. hangren

    hangren Постоялец

    Регистр.:
    16 окт 2009
    Сообщения:
    81
    Симпатии:
    76
    Что интересно, не у всех хостеров ))
     
  7. efs

    efs SEO оптимизатор дискрипторов одностраничных сайтов

    Moderator
    Регистр.:
    20 ноя 2009
    Сообщения:
    824
    Симпатии:
    475
    если есть ssh, то putty и мс вам в помощь
     
  8. hangren

    hangren Постоялец

    Регистр.:
    16 окт 2009
    Сообщения:
    81
    Симпатии:
    76
    Как я уже и говорил. Но если SSH нет, то ведь можно попросить админа. Главное не стесняться)
     
  9. Pal

    Pal

    Регистр.:
    21 май 2008
    Сообщения:
    360
    Симпатии:
    12
    в том то и дело - админы америкосы - не хотят делать ничего дополнительного что не предусмотрено панелью :(
     
  10. hangren

    hangren Постоялец

    Регистр.:
    16 окт 2009
    Сообщения:
    81
    Симпатии:
    76
    Ну так меняйте нафиг хостинг) Если не связаны с адалтом, то нет смысла там сидеть. Сейчас в России есть отличные реселлеры очень качественных дата-центров. Возьмите тот же fastvps.ru